I had 9.10.2-U5 installed, went to System -> Update -> Manual update and supplied it this file: FreeNAS-11.0-U1.iso
Why? See the manual:
Manual update files can be identified by their filenames, which end in -manual-update-unsigned.tar.

Manual updates cannot be used to upgrade from older major versions.
Nothing tells you that the .iso is suitable to use for the Manual update.
